Abstract

This study proposes the design and implementation of an intelligent mango sorting system capable of classifying mangoes into three categories: unripe, ripe, and rotten. The system integrates a programmable logic controller (PLC) to operate a conveyor mechanism, with user interaction facilitated through a human-machine interface (HMI) touchscreen panel. Image acquisition is performed using a universal serial bus (USB) webcam, while image processing and classification are handled by the CiRA CORE software utilizing artificial intelligence (AI) techniques. The classification results are transmitted to an Arduino microcontroller, which controls pneumatic actuators responsible for the physical sorting process. Experimental results demonstrate that the system can accurately classify mangoes with an overall success rate of 90%, indicating its potential for practical application in automated agricultural product sorting.
